Job description

We are searching for a Senior Power System Planning Engineer (E&C) on behalf of our client. This is a 1-year contract assignment (W‑2) that supports engineering activities for renewable and transmission projects within the Engineering and Construction department.

Job Duties & Responsibilities
  • Provide technical expertise to all aspects of generation interconnection processes and operational requirements.
  • Work closely with ISO’s/Utilities/Regulatory agencies to manage interconnection processes for the power generation facilities.
  • Create and validate PSSE, PSLF and PSCAD models for solar, wind and battery projects.
  • Perform and review steady state, dynamic, short circuit and other power system analyses for renewable facilities.
  • Monitor dynamically changing interconnection requirements from regional agencies and advise stakeholders on the expected impacts.
  • Perform assessment for compliance with new IBR standards such as IEEE 2800, Grid Forming IBR and other similar requirements.
  • Ensure compliance with regional modeling requirements for new and existing generation projects.
  • Develop software tools that enhance system reliability and organizational efficiency.
  • Contribute new designs or techniques that others within the industry regard as major advances in their area of expertise.
  • Ensure implementation of standards, policies, training, and support of organization.
  • Prepares communications, presentations and conducts meetings.
Qualifications
  • Degree in Electrical Engineering or related field.
  • Knowledge of interconnection procedures as defined by ISO’s/Utilities/TOs across U.S.
  • Experience with power system analysis tools including PSS/E, PSCAD, Aspen, TSAT and GE PSLF software.
  • Strong understanding of electrical engineering concepts such as power flow, stability, voltage regulation, reactive support etc.
  • Strong organizational and communication skills.
